Ortler Haute Route by Ski

Ortler Range

The Pitch

A hut-to-hut ski touring traverse through the Ortler Alps — Italy’s highest range outside Mont Blanc. Skin up glaciers at dawn, ski 2,000m descents, sleep in rifugios built into the rock. Rifugio Pizzini to Rifugio Branca, guided by International Alpine Guides who know every crevasse and couloir.
